Narrative:
On departure, tower controller cleared us for takeoff with a 'tight r-hand turn.' the captain (PNF) repeated the takeoff clearance with the r-hand turn. After takeoff tower questioned our r-hand turn, no conflict or problem noted from tower. She said she thought she assigned a tight 'left-hand turn' on departure. Nothing further said.
